In Focus: The World of Crop Circle Tourism

By David Schonauer   Tuesday November 27, 2018

Wiltshire, England, is the epicenter of crop circles — elaborate designs created by flattening areas in fields of grains and cereals.  The rural English county has become the locus for crop circle enthusiasts, or “croppies,” notes National Geographic, which features images of crop circle tourists by Robert Ormerod, …
